## Who to ping: slow autocomplete index

If the Birchline autocomplete index is lagging (suggestions taking >400ms, or stale entries showing up), it's almost always the nightly rebuild falling behind. Don't restart the indexer yourself — that makes the backlog worse. The owning team is Typeahead Guild; Priya runs point this quarter and usually replies fast during the eng sync window. For anything index-related, drop a note to the guild inbox below.

billing contact of bawep-fawif = fenath_zorael@nelvrocorp.corp

## Onboarding: SplitBeacon Assignment Service

SplitBeacon assigns users to experiment variants deterministically by hashing the user key with the experiment salt. Review any change to the hashing path carefully — altering it reshuffles live cohorts. The service loads its config from `assign.env`, including the credential used to sign assignment payloads. That signing credential appears on the next line.

secret setting of tajof-bahif: COURIER_KEY3=65d

Subject: Sort stability fix in Reportsmith — heads up

Hi all — quick note for the security review. Reportsmith's column sort was unstable, so rows with equal keys could reorder between exports. Mostly cosmetic, but it made audit diffs noisy and could mask tampering checks that compare row order. We swapped in a stable merge sort and added a regression test with duplicate keys. No data exposure, just determinism. The fix ships in the build identified below.

build token for fahip-bajof: htk3_806

# Building Access — Bike Cage & Parking Gates (Night Shift)

The bike cage at Torben Yard locks automatically at 21:00. Night shift must use the pedestrian gate beside Bay 4; the main parking barrier is offline overnight. Do not prop the gate — alarms route to Caldra Security. Both the cage and the pedestrian gate accept the same night access code, listed below.

staff pass of badup-kawig = bdg-TYN-3